About this course

The BA (Hons) degree in Musical Theatre at LMA is delivered by industry professionals and is designed and delivered with industry in mind! Our performers are trained to develop high level skills within the three disciplines of dance, singing and acting. This is set within the context of an interesting, relevant programme of supporting theoretical study. All major genres and practices are developed and students have the opportunity to work across a range of musical theatre productions performed across professional theatres, along with performing across a selection of studio performances.

With the volume of performances and experiences working across a multitude of theatre venues, our graduates not only have their degree, but have the professional work ethic and etiquette required to work within the industry.

LMA prides itself on creating a welcoming and supportive environment for all students - in the 2021 National Student Survey [NSS] the LMA Music courses achieved 95% overall student satisfaction with the quality of the course, with 97% of respondents agreeing that that they felt part of a community of staff and students.
